Bananas and coconut flour are highly distinct foods with different uses. Bananas offer fewer calories and natural sugars, making them a quick energy source, while coconut flour excels in fiber and protein, suitable for baking and low-carb diets. Each shines in its category and serves unique dietary purposes.

✅ The Bottom Line

Bananas are a high-carbohydrate fruit best for quick energy, light snacks, and nutrient support (particularly potassium and vitamin C). Coconut flour is ideal for gluten-free baking, low-carb diets, and fiber-rich recipes. Choose bananas for energy and convenience, and coconut flour for cooking, baking, and specialized diets.
